B o r o u g h o f S t e e l t o n Steelton History Pennsylvania “Steel Town” once employing 30,000 steel workers. Suffering from 25 years of rapid job loss and community disinvestment. Fighting negative perceptions of crime, job opportunity, education, and desirable housing.

B o r o u g h o f S t e e l t o n 2005 Redevelopment Plan Focused Main Street Renewal as a complement to housing improvement and other community amenity enhancements; Targeted eight acre tract of property in the center of the downtown for redevelopment; Development of a renewal concept plan including; commercial buildings, public space, streetscape improvements, and parking; Why Steelton?

B o r o u g h o f S t e e l t o n Change the current trends of the population, employment base, and tax base Create safe and coherent streetscape for pedestrians Create brighter walkways Calm and “slow down” traffic on Front Street Preserve Steelton’s architectural and ethnic heritage Create easy-to-use design guidelines Create a “greener” downtown Promote durability, timelessness, and quality for each design element Create a “real and achievable” plan for phased implementation Plan Objectives
